Twenty-six years after its release, "Lovely Flight" keeps writing its own story. The Didier Sinclair classic, a cornerstone of House and Deep House on the international scene with over 2 million streams on Spotify, gets a new lease of life courtesy of Rhapsodie. Following Baron's recent remix, which has already racked up more than 700,000 streams, it's now the French producer's turn to reshape the track — darker, faster, and built for the dancefloor.
Rhapsodie pulls the anthem into her own world of peak-time techno. The tempo is slightly pushed, the production stripped down to its essentials, and the atmosphere takes on the electric darkness that defines her sound. The result keeps the original's melodic DNA intact while driving it straight into the peak hours of Europe's clubs.
Based in Berlin, Rhapsodie has established herself as a rising voice in peak-time techno, combining driving grooves, powerful basslines and rave-inspired textures. Her regular presence at the legendary KitKat Club for Symbiotikka, along with her residency on FG Underground, reflect her deep roots in Europe's underground scene. In 2026, she founded SORORHA, an event dedicated to sisterhood and female representation in techno, which found immediate momentum in Geneva. That same year, she became one of the few French female artists to perform on a float at Rave The Planet, one of the world's most iconic celebrations of electronic music culture.
With this remix, Rhapsodie confirms a distinctive artistic identity at the crossroads of peak-time techno, rave energy and groove — delivering a rework set to win over longtime fans of "Lovely Flight" and hardcore techno audiences alike.
